Skin Perfusion Pressure Testing Devices Market Analysis
The Skin Perfusion Pressure Testing Devices Market size is estimated at USD 206.82 million in 2024, and is expected to reach USD 336.59 million by 2029, growing at a CAGR of 10.23% during the forecast period (2024-2029).
Certain factors that are driving the market growth include rising prevalence of peripheral artery disease, increasing prevalence of diabetes, and technological advancements.
Peripheral arterial disease (PAD) is caused by a narrowing or blocking of the blood vessels due to a plaque build-up. This condition can lead to tissue death, heart stroke, aneurysms, or kidney diseases, if left untreated. According to the latest available report published by the National Institute of Health, one in every 20 Americans, who are over the age of 50, has PAD. It has been affecting 8 to 12 million people in the United States, especially those over 50 years. As the population is growing, the prevalence of the disease is also increasing, which could grow from 9.6 million to reach 19 million overall, globally by 2050. With the aging of the global population, it seems likely that PAD will be increasingly common in the future. Hence, the statistics show that the number of PAD is increasing at a faster pace, which is ultimately driving the market of Skin Perfusion Pressure Testing Devices.
